咨询:13913979388
+ 微信号:13913979388

当前位置首页 >> 数据库

oracle监控工具,提升数据库性能的关键

深入解析Oracle监控工具:提升数据库性能的关键随着企业对数据库依赖性的日益增加,数据库的性能和稳定性成为关键因素。Oracle数据库作为全球最流行的数据库之一,拥有丰富的监控工具,可以帮助数据库管理员(DBA)实时监控数据库状态,及时发现并解决问题。本文将深入解析Oracle的几种主要监控工具,帮助您提升数据库性能。

内容介绍 / introduce


深入解析Oracle监控工具:提升数据库性能的关键

oracle监控工具

随着企业对数据库依赖性的日益增加,数据库的性能和稳定性成为关键因素。Oracle数据库作为全球最流行的数据库之一,拥有丰富的监控工具,可以帮助数据库管理员(DBA)实时监控数据库状态,及时发现并解决问题。本文将深入解析Oracle的几种主要监控工具,帮助您提升数据库性能。

标签:Oracle监控工具

oracle监控工具

一、Oracle Eerprise Maager (EM)

oracle监控工具

Oracle Eerprise Maager(简称EM)是Oracle提供的一款全面的企业级数据库管理工具。它集成了多种监控功能,包括性能监控、配置管理、故障诊断等。以下是EM的一些主要特点:

性能监控:EM可以实时监控数据库性能,包括CPU、内存、I/O等资源使用情况。

配置管理:EM可以帮助DBA管理数据库配置,包括参数调整、存储管理、备份恢复等。

故障诊断:EM提供故障诊断工具,帮助DBA快速定位并解决问题。

自动化任务:EM支持自动化任务,如定期执行备份、监控报告等。

二、Auomaic Workload Reposiory (AWR)

oracle监控工具

AWR是Oracle提供的一款自动化的性能监控工具,可以收集数据库性能数据,并生成性能报告。以下是AWR的主要特点:

自动收集数据:AWR可以自动收集数据库性能数据,包括CPU、内存、I/O等。

性能报告:AWR可以生成多种性能报告,如AWR报告、I/O报告、等待事件报告等。

趋势分析:AWR支持趋势分析,帮助DBA了解数据库性能变化趋势。

性能诊断:AWR提供性能诊断功能,帮助DBA快速定位性能瓶颈。

三、Acive Sessio Hisory (ASH)

oracle监控工具

ASH是Oracle提供的一款实时性能监控工具,可以收集数据库会话信息,包括SQL语句、等待事件等。以下是ASH的主要特点:

实时监控:ASH可以实时监控数据库会话信息,帮助DBA快速定位性能问题。

SQL分析:ASH支持SQL分析,帮助DBA了解SQL语句的性能。

等待事件分析:ASH可以分析等待事件,帮助DBA了解系统瓶颈。

性能诊断:ASH提供性能诊断功能,帮助DBA快速定位性能问题。

四、SQL Trace

oracle监控工具

SQL Trace是Oracle提供的一款用于跟踪和诊断SQL语句的工具。以下是SQL Trace的主要特点:

跟踪SQL语句:SQL Trace可以跟踪SQL语句的执行过程,包括执行计划、执行时间等。

性能分析:SQL Trace可以分析SQL语句的性能,帮助DBA优化SQL语句。

故障诊断:SQL Trace可以诊断SQL语句的故障,如语法错误、性能问题等。

五、Real-Time SQL Moiorig

oracle监控工具

Real-Time SQL Moiorig是Oracle提供的一款实时SQL监控工具,可以实时监控SQL语句的执行情况。以下是Real-Time SQL Moiorig的主要特点:

实时监控:Real-Time SQL Moiorig可以实时监控SQL语句的执行情况,包括执行时间、资源使用等。

性能分析:Real-Time SQL Moiorig可以分析SQL语句的性能,帮助DBA优化SQL语句。

故障诊断:Real-Time SQL Moiorig可以诊断SQL语句的故障,如语法错误、性能问题等。

oracle监控工具

Oracle提供了丰富的监控工具,可以帮助DBA实时监控数据库状态,及时发现并解决问题。通过合理运用这些工具,DBA可以提升数据库性能,确保系统稳定运行。在实际应用中,DBA应根据具体需求选择合适的监控工具,并结合实际情况进行优化。